details of functionality :
Tocriscreen 2.0 Mini is a library of 1280 biologically active compounds from the Tocris catalog. Covers a wide range of pharmacological targets and research areas. Compounds are supplied pre-dissolved in 50 L 10 mM DMSO solutions. . This library replaces the Tocriscreen Plus Mini (Cat. No. 5841) . .
